About Jackson Mace
I studied neuroscience at the University of Delaware for my undergraduate degree, where I took part in a wide array of clubs, honors societies, and volunteer groups. I held teaching positions and worked in various research settings. I was a member of the Griffin Lab from 2016-2020 during the academic years, where I studied the neural circuitry underlying spatial working memory. I pursued a senior thesis focused on understanding how projections from the nucleus reuniens to the medial prefrontal cortex and hippocampus dictate working memory processes from a neurophysiological perspective. In the summer of 2018, I participated in the Delaware Summer Scholar research internship at the Nemours Hospital for Children in Delaware, where I studied drug approaches to treat a rare form of bone cancer. In the summer of 2019, I took part in the Amgen Summer Scholar research internship at Washington University in St. Louis, where I studied a gene therapy approach to mitigate neurodegenerative pathology that occurs in Infantile Neuroaxonal Dystrophy.After college, I joined the Cellular and Molecular Medicine (CMM) Ph.D. program at the Johns Hopkins University School of Medicine in 2020. As a first-year research rotation student, I studied a novel cell death pathway involved in neurodegeneration under Drs. Ted/Valina Dawson, neurotoxic astrocyte pathology in ALS under Dr. Nicholas Maragakis, and the mechanisms of a reactive microglia inhibitor in mitigating multiple sclerosis pathophysiology under Dr. Peter Calabresi. After passing my qualifying exam, I committed to a thesis lab in 2021 and chose to work under the co-mentorship of Dr. Peter Calabresi and Drs. Ted/Valina Dawson. Outside of research at the Johns Hopkins University, I take part in the graduate school executive board, the biotechnology team (Hopkins BioTech Network), the science expansion group (Project Bridge), the graduate teaching association (Hopkins Teaching Academy), the interdepartmental journal club (Hopkins Neuroimmunology Team), and teaching assistant roles.After graduate school, I will continue studying the cellular and molecular mechanisms of neurological diseases with a focus on neurodegenerative and neuroimmunological diseases. I hope to contribute toward treating these diseases with genetic and/or pharmacological manipulation-based therapies. Eventually, I plan to work as a biotech/industry research scientist at one point in my career and as a principal investigator of a research institute laboratory at another point.
